Crockpot Turkey Noodle Soup

2 cups | cooked turkey |
4 cups | water |
4 cups | turkey broth |
1 teaspoon | seasoned salt |
1 teaspoon | salt |
1/4 teaspoon | pepper |
1 small | onion |
1 | carrot |
2 stalks | celery |
1 | bay leaf |
6 ounces | noodles |
Cut your turkey (from leftover roasted turkey) into bitesize chunks.Chop the onion, carrot and celery. Place everything except noodles in your crockpot and cook on low for 4 hours. Remove the bay leaf and add the noodles. Cook another hour on low or 1/2 hour on high until the noodles are soft. Serve the soup hot.
